Search by job, company or skills

FCI CCM

Senior Quality Assurance Engineer

Save
new job description bg glownew job description bg glow
  • Posted a day 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Join the Legacy of Innovation with FCI-CCM:

FCI is a leader in Customer Communication Management (CCM), empowering enterprises to deliver hyper-personalized, omnichannel, and data-driven customer experiences through its flagship platform VARTA. With a legacy dating back to 1959, FCI combines decades of communication expertise with modern technology to help clients across banking, insurance, telecom, utilities, and healthcare transform their customer engagement into a strategic growth engine.

Broad Function:

We are seeking a Senior Quality Assurance Engineer with 6–8 years of hands-on experience in software testing, primarily in manual and integration testing, to support the Varta SaaS customer communication platform. The candidate should have strong expertise in end-to-end QA validation across multi-channel communication systems (email, SMS, print, WhatsApp, push), complex workflows, and enterprise integrations. This role requires strong analytical ability, ownership mindset, and the capability to lead QA efforts across releases you will be responsible in ensuring high-quality, secure, and compliant communication delivery across banking and enterprise clients.

Requirements

Roles and Responsibilities (not limited to):

Primary Responsibilities:

Requirements Review & Validation - Review and validate business requirements, functional specifications, and technical design documents to ensure clarity, completeness, and testability of Varta features and enhancements.

Test Strategy & Planning - Develop comprehensive test strategies, detailed test plans, and test cases covering complex workflows, orchestration logic, batch processing, and multi-channel communication scenarios.

Functional & End-to-End Testing - Execute functional, integration, end-to-end (E2E), regression, and data validation testing across SaaS deployments to ensure system stability and accuracy.

Multi-Channel Communication Validation - Validate end-to-end communication journeys across multiple channels including email, SMS, print, WhatsApp, and push notifications.

API & Interface Testing - Perform API and interface testing to validate data exchange and integrations with upstream systems and downstream communication gateways.

Test Analysis & Quality Improvement - Analyze test results, identify defects or process gaps, and recommend improvements to enhance product quality and testing efficiency.

Cross-Functional Collaboration- Collaborate with development, product, and DevOps teams for defect triage, root cause analysis, and validation of fixes to ensure timely resolution.

QA Ownership & Release Management - Take ownership of QA deliverables for assigned modules or releases and ensure milestone-based quality sign-off before deployment, Mentor junior and associate QA engineers, review their test artifacts, and guide them in maintaining quality standards.

UAT & Production Readiness Support- Support User Acceptance Testing (UAT), client validation cycles, and production release readiness activities.

Reporting & Metrics Management - Drive QA reporting through dashboards, traceability matrices, and quality metrics to provide visibility into testing progress and outcomes.

Process & Standards Enhancement- Contribute to continuous improvement of QA processes, standards, documentation practices, and reusable test assets.

CULTURAL TRAITS (Critical Fit Requirements):

We are looking for someone who:

  • Execution-Driven & Delivery Focused
  • Structured & Process-Oriented Working Style
  • Strong Governance & Compliance Mindset
  • High Accountability with Minimal Supervision
  • Business-Aligned and Client-Sensitive Approach
  • Practical Problem-Solving Orientation

Desired Qualifications & Experience:

  • 6–8 years of hands-on experience in Software Quality Assurance with strong expertise in manual, web application, and integration/API testing.
  • Strong working knowledge and hands-on experience in JMeter for performance testing.
  • Experience working in Agile/Scrum environments; exposure to SaaS or enterprise workflow-based platforms preferred.
  • Strong expertise in end-to-end scenario validation, complex workflow testing, and data reconciliation.
  • Solid understanding of the Software Testing Life Cycle (STLC), testing methodologies, and defect management processes.
  • Experience in client-facing QA discussions, requirement clarifications, and release validation cycles.
  • Proven ability to manage multiple releases within tight timelines with strong ownership and accountability.
  • Strong analytical, problem-solving, defect reporting, and escalation management skills.
  • Excellent communication and cross-functional collaboration skills; prior mentoring experience preferred.
  • Hands-on experience with tools such as JIRA, Defect Management Tools, JMeter, and BrowserStack or Playwright.

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 147429191

Similar Jobs

Gurugram, Gurugram, India

Skills:

Testing Backend Platforms - Databases Cache and QueuesQA Infra - Selenium Grid and DockerFunctional Automation - Web Mobile and APIJavaSql QueriesJavascriptAutomation TestingSeleniumProtractorGenAI ApplicationsAPI Testing and Automation with Rest AssuredJava Concepts and Concurrency PrinciplesAPI Automation using RestAssured in Java or requests library in Python

Gurugram, Gurugram, India

Skills:

SdlcAppiumJIRASeleniumManual TestingAutomation Toolsproject management toolsQA MethodologiesClickUpAgile processes

Noida, India

Skills:

HTMLTest AutomationPerformance TestingCSSTypescriptDatabase TestingPostmanKubernetesMobile Application TestingApi TestingJmeterDockerGitJavascriptPlaywrightObject-Oriented Programming

Delhi, India

Skills:

Api TestingSqlGitlabPostmanPostgresRESTTypescriptJavascriptGitHub ActionsPlaywright

Noida, India

Skills:

HibernateUNIXSqlSpringPerformance TestingJenkinsWeb Application TestingCore JavaService VirtualizationProtractorWhite Box TestingAWSAWS DockerEnd to End Test AutomationWeb Automation using SeleniumAutomation Rest ReportingUI Automation TestingWeb Service API TestingOpen Source Tools